Currency ban: Oppn stalls RS, adjourned till Monday

Webdunia
Saturday, 3 December 2016 (11:58 IST)
New Delhi: The Rajya Sabha continued to be paralysed over the Opposition's demand for the Prime Minister Narendra Modi's apology for his comment made against them outside the House, forcing repeated adjournments today, the last one for the day.

As soon as the House met at 1430 hrs, and Deputy Chairman Prof P J Kurien called for the private members' business, the Opposition members trooped into the Well raising slogans against the government. Amid din, the Deputy Chairman called for introducing private members' bills.(UNI)
